What Are Casement Windows?
Casement windows are side-hinged windows that open outside, similar to a door. Typically operated using a crank or lever, these windows come in numerous designs, sizes, and materials to suit various styles of homes. Their signature design offers excellent ventilation, natural lighting, and unobstructed views of the exterior.

Maintenance Tips for Casement Windows
Caring for your casement windows ensures they stay practical and attractive for many years to come. Here are a couple of basic upkeep pointers:
- Clean the glass regularly with a glass cleaner to keep them sparkling and dust-free.
- Oil the crank mechanism when or two times a year to make sure smooth operation.
- Check the window seals throughout seasonal modifications to check for wear or gaps.
- Use a mild detergent to clean up the window frames, particularly if they're made of UPVC or aluminum.
